Frequently Asked Questions
- How to get to Summit, New Jersey from NYC?
- Quick Answer: The easiest way is to take a train from New York Penn Station to Summit Station.
- How to find the best route to Summit, NJ?
- Quick Answer: Use a navigation app like Google Maps or Waze to find the best route based on real-time traffic conditions.
- How to estimate the travel time to Summit?
- Quick Answer: By train, it usually takes around 30-45 minutes. By car, it can vary depending on traffic, but it's typically around 45-60 minutes.
